Bulls confirm Pollard deal

Johannesburg - The Blue Bulls Company confirmed on Monday that Junior Springbok flyhalf Handre Pollard will join the Blue Bulls at the end of 2012.

The 18-year-old Paarl Gymnasium scholar was one of the stand-out players in the Junior Boks' successful campaign at this year's IRB Junior World Championships in South Africa.

He scored 42 points, including 12 points in South Africa's 22-16 victory over the Baby Blacks in the final on June 22 in Cape Town.

Blue Bulls Company chief Barend van Graan said Pollard had been on their radar for more than two years.

"We encouraged, through our scouting process, a possible move to the Blue Bulls after his school studies way back in 2010, when Handre played in the Grant Khomo Week for Under-16 players," said Van Graan.

"What impressed us then was his cool head under pressure and the maturity of his general play and decision making.

"His performance during the JWC confirmed that potential and we are excited to have him in our structures later this year."
